Why Social Media Is Different for SaaS Companies
Unlike ecommerce businesses that often rely on impulse purchases, SaaS customers typically spend days or weeks researching before making a decision.
Decision-makers compare products, evaluate pricing, explore integrations, and look for evidence that a solution can solve their specific business challenges.
A successful SaaS social media strategy should therefore focus on educating prospects, demonstrating expertise, and building trust rather than publishing purely promotional content.
The Modern SaaS Customer Journey
Social media supports every stage of the SaaS buying process.
Awareness
Introduce industry challenges, emerging trends, and educational content that helps potential customers recognize problems worth solving.
Consideration
Publish feature walkthroughs, customer success stories, comparison guides, and practical use cases that explain how your product addresses business needs.
Decision
Share product demonstrations, implementation tips, onboarding resources, FAQs, and customer testimonials that help prospects evaluate your solution with confidence.
Retention
Continue engaging existing customers through product updates, feature announcements, best practices, educational videos, and community content that encourages long-term adoption.

Create Four Core Content Pillars
Rather than creating unrelated posts every week, organize your strategy into recurring content themes.
Educational Content
Help potential customers solve industry problems before introducing your product.
Product Education
Show how features work using tutorials, demos, and practical workflows.
Customer Success
Highlight measurable business outcomes, implementation stories, and user experiences.
Industry Leadership
Share research, expert opinions, AI trends, workflow improvements, and future predictions relevant to your audience.

Metrics That Matter for SaaS Companies
Instead of focusing only on likes and impressions, SaaS marketers should monitor:
● Website traffic
● Demo requests
● Free trial sign-ups
● Content engagement
● Click-through rate
● Customer acquisition cost
● Marketing-qualified leads
● Conversion rate
● Audience growth
● Brand mentions
These metrics provide a clearer understanding of how social media contributes to business growth.
